Subject: DR drill recap — cron-to-workflow migration

Hey team,

Quick note for the weekly sync: Friday's drill covered failing over the old cron jobs we moved onto the Wyrmflow engine. Everything replayed cleanly except the nightly digest, which needs a retry policy tweak. If Wyrmflow's state store locks during the next drill, unseal it with the passphrase below.

vault phrase of kajef-tafog = wenox-briix

### Changelog — v3.8.1

Renamed `CONTRAST_MODE` to `A11Y_CONTRAST_PROFILE` following the Glimmerpane color-contrast audit. The old key is ignored as of this release; update all env files accordingly. The audit reporting endpoint also now requires authentication, so the profile line must be followed immediately by the reporting credential, which comes next.

env line for yahaf-kageg: VAULT_KEY5=978f5

Subject: doclint 2.4 rolled to release channel

Team — the Fernwhistle documentation linter now flags orphaned anchors and stale code-fence languages. Expect a handful of new warnings in older Brightmoor modules; they're non-blocking this cycle, blocking next. Reviewers: don't approve suppressions without a linked cleanup task. The release build in question is identified by the token below.

build token for kajog-baguf: htk14_e43bf70f92bbf6

# Limits & Quotas — Renderbarn

Welcome aboard! The Renderbarn transcode farm caps everything per tenant so one giant upload can't starve the queue. Don't raise a quota without pinging the platform channel first — Marisol will notice. Most jobs never hit these ceilings anyway. The defaults you'll bump into are as follows.

constants for yaduf-fahag:
BUDGETS = {
    "kelix": 528,
    "briwyn": 734,
}

## Changed defaults

Heads up: the Ledgerline tax-rate lookup cache now defaults to a 15-minute TTL instead of 24 hours. Turns out rates in the Veldt County sandbox were going stale mid-demo, which was embarrassing. Eviction is now LRU rather than FIFO, and the cache warms on boot. If you're reviewing, check that nothing hardcodes the old TTL. The new defaults land as follows.

deployment values, bajop-taweg:
holwyn:
  log_level: debug
  metrics_host: metrics.holwyn.zemvarsys.internal
  pool_size: 32